DuPont FilmTec XLE-4040 Extra Low Energy RO Membrane
The DuPont FilmTec XLE-4040 is an extra low energy reverse osmosis (RO) membrane engineered to deliver highly efficient, low-cost water treatment for commercial applications. Built utilizing advanced polyamide thin-film composite technology, this 4-inch by 40-inch spiral-wound element provides consistent and reliable system performance. It is specifically designed to operate at significantly lower feed pressures than standard RO membranes, directly reducing energy consumption and lowering the operational strain on high-pressure system pumps without sacrificing permeate water quality.
Engineered to maximize productivity, the XLE-4040 achieves a robust permeate flow rate of 2,600 gallons per day (GPD) with a stabilized salt rejection of 99.0%. Notably, it achieves these exceptional performance metrics at an applied pressure of just 100 PSI, making it an optimal choice for purifying low-salinity tap water and commercial water sources. Designed with a tape-wrapped outer shell, it safely handles a maximum operating pressure of 600 PSI and feed flow rates up to 14 GPM. Its durable construction and ability to withstand continuous liquid temperatures up to 113°F (45°C) make it a highly reliable and economical standard for food service, hospitality, and light industrial water purification systems.
| Specification | Details |
| Model Number | XLE-4040 (Part #154546) |
| Manufacturer | DuPont (FilmTec) |
| Membrane Type | Polyamide Thin-Film Composite |
| Outer Wrap | Tape-Wrapped |
| Permeate Flow Rate | 2,600 GPD (9.8 m³/d) |
| Stabilized Salt Rejection | 99.0% |
| Maximum Operating Pressure | 600 PSI (41 bar) |
| Test PSI (Applied Pressure) | 100 PSI (6.9 bar) |
| Max Feed Flow Rate | 14 GPM (3.2 m³/h) |
| Feed Spacer Thickness | 28 mil |
| Max Operating Temp | 113°F (45°C) |
